About Us

Currie & Brown is a world-leading provider of project management, cost management, and advisory services, covering the full range of public and private sectors. Our purpose is to make building a better future possible. We help clients navigate volatility and unpredictability, providing the certainty that enables better, more sustainable built environments for all. Our services reflect the complexity of physical assets’ uses and integrated lifecycles, addressing every aspect, from concept, design and construction to the assessment of best-value options for ongoing use, maintenance, operation and eventually deconstruction and disposal or re-use.

With principal offices in London, Dubai, Hong Kong, Mumbai, New York and Shanghai, we operate across 69 offices throughout the Americas, Asia Pacific, Europe, India and the Middle East. Currie & Brown is a proud member of the Sidara collaborative.
